Write the equation of a line that is parallel to the line y = - 4x + 1 and goes through the point (2,0)
y=______x +_______
In other words, -4 goes in the first blank and 8 goes in the second blank
========================================================
Explanation:
Parallel lines have equal slopes, but different y intercepts.
The slope of y = -4x+1 is m = -4. So our answer will have this slope as well.
Use (x,y) = (2,0) along with that mentioned slope to get...
y = mx+b
0 = -4*2+b
0 = -8+b
0+8 = b
8 = b
b = 8 which is the y intercept
So we have m = -4 and b = 8 take us from y = mx+b to y = -4x+8
-------------
As a check, plugging x = 2 should lead to y = 0
y = -4x+8
y = -4*2+8
y = -8+8
y = 0
The answer is confirmed.
An aptitude test is designed to measure leadership abilities of the test subjects. Suppose that the scores on the test are normally distributed with a mean of 550 and a standard deviation of 125. The individuals who exceed 780 on this test are considered to be potential leaders. What proportion of the population are considered to be potential leaders? Round your answer to at least four decimal places.
Using the normal distribution, it is found that 0.0329 = 3.29% of the population are considered to be potential leaders.
In a normal distribution with mean \(\mu\) and standard deviation \(\sigma\), the z-score of a measure X is given by:
\(Z = \frac{X - \mu}{\sigma}\)
It measures how many standard deviations the measure is from the mean. After finding the z-score, we look at the z-score table and find the p-value associated with this z-score, which is the percentile of X.In this problem:
The mean is of 550, hence \(\mu = 550\).The standard deviation is of 125, hence \(\sigma = 125\).The proportion of the population considered to be potential leaders is 1 subtracted by the p-value of Z when X = 780, hence:
\(Z = \frac{X - \mu}{\sigma}\)
\(Z = \frac{780 - 550}{125}\)
\(Z = 1.84\)
\(Z = 1.84\) has a p-value of 0.9671.
1 - 0.9671 = 0.0329
0.0329 = 3.29% of the population are considered to be potential leaders.

find the rate of change of a circle diameter with respect to radius.
The rate of change of the circle diameter with respect to the radius is a constant value of 2.
The diameter of a circle is twice the radius, so we can write:
Diameter = 2 * Radius
To find the rate of change of the diameter with respect to the radius, we can take the derivative of both sides of this equation with respect to the radius:
diameter/d(radius) = d(2 * radius)/d(radius)
The derivative of 2*radius with respect to radius is simply 2, so we can simplify the equation:
diameter/d(radius) = 2
Therefore, the rate of change of the circle diameter with respect to the radius is a constant value of 2. This means that if we increase the radius by a small amount, the diameter will increase by twice that amount. Conversely, if we decrease the radius by a small amount, the diameter will decrease by twice that amount.

use long division to find the quotient.
(r^2+4r-6)÷(r+5)
Answer:
r - 1 + (-1) / (r+5)
Step-by-step explanation:
1) divide r² by r to get r. write this on top.
2) multiply this r by r + 5 to get r² + 5r
3) subtract ( r² + 5r) from r² + 4r. this gives answer of -r
4) bring down the -6 from dividend
5) divide -r by r to get -1
6) multiply -1 by r + 5. this gives answer -r - 5
7) subtract (-r - 5) from -r - 6. this gives answer of -1
8) now we cannot divide -1 by r. that means -1 is our remainder.
9) you can confirm this by multiplying out (r + 5) (r - 1) = r² + 4r - 5.
this is 1 more than our original divisor (that was -6)

Solve the system of equations and choose the correct answer from the list of options. (4 points) x + y = −3 y = 2x + 2 a five over 3 comma 4 over 3 b negative 5 over 3 comma negative 4 over 3 c negative 3 over 5 comma negative 3 over 4 d 3 over 4 comma 3 over 5
The solution to the system of equations is (x, y) = (-5/3, -4/3).
What is system of linear equations?
A system of linear equations is a set of two or more equations with two or more variables that are to be solved simultaneously. Each equation in the system is linear, meaning it can be written in the form of ax + by + cz + ... = d, where a, b, c, and d are constants and x, y, z, and other variables are unknowns.
The goal of solving a system of linear equations is to find the values of the variables that satisfy all of the equations in the system. The solution of a system of linear equations is a set of values for the variables that make all of the equations true.
There are different methods to solve systems of linear equations, such as substitution method, elimination method, and matrix method. These methods involve manipulating the equations in the system to isolate one variable, substitute its value into another equation, and eventually find the values of all the variables.
Systems of linear equations are used in many areas of mathematics, science, engineering, and economics to model real-world situations and solve practical problems.
To solve the system of equations:
x + y = -3 (Equation 1)
y = 2x + 2 (Equation 2)
We can substitute Equation 2 into Equation 1 for y and solve for x:
x + (2x + 2) = -3
3x + 2 = -3
3x = -5
x = -5/3
Now that we know x, we can substitute it into either Equation 1 or Equation 2 to find y. Let's use Equation 2:
y = 2x + 2
y = 2(-5/3) + 2
y = -10/3 + 6/3
y = -4/3
Therefore, the solution to the system of equations is (x, y) = (-5/3, -4/3).
Comparing this solution to the answer choices, we see that option (b) is the correct answer:
(a) 5/3, 4/3
(b) -5/3, -4/3 <--- Correct answer
(c) -3/5, -3/4
(d) 3/4, 3/5
